Frozen burritos sold by Costco mislabeled, spurring public health alert
The USDA said no illnesses have been reported and warned that mislabeled boxes may still be in customers' freezers.
- The USDA issued a public safety alert for frozen Red Steak, Cilantro, and Lime burritos sold at Costco due to a labeling error. These 10-packs contain an undeclared allergen: eggs.
- A customer discovered that 10 packs of Red Steak, Cilantro, and Lime burritos contained a different product than labeled. The USDA Food Safety and Inspection Service identified the substitute item contained undeclared eggs.
- Distribution locations for the affected lots include Illinois, Michigan, and Minnesota. The items bear establishment number "EST. 46069" in the USDA mark of inspection and were produced on June 19, 2026.
- No illnesses related to the products have been reported. Health officials recommend consumers discard the items or return them to where they were purchased.
- Because the products are no longer being sold, the USDA issued an alert instead of a recall. Customers should check freezers for affected lots including 1503, 1535, 1606, 1639, 1717, 1750, 1831, 1908, 1954, 2031, 2108, and 2130.

Burritos distributed to Costco recalled for undeclared allergen
The USDA's Food Safety and Inspection Service (FSIS) is issuing a public health alert for a Steak, Cilantro, Lime Burrito product because of misbranding and an undeclared allergen. The product contains egg, a known allergen, which is not declared on the product label.
